Product Description: 10HSND / S460ML / Q460Q Sheet Steel
10HSND sheet steel (international equivalents S460ML and Q460Q) is a low-alloy high-strength structural steel with enhanced weather resistance. It is designed for use under heavy loads and harsh environmental conditions, ensuring reliability and long service life of structures.
General Technical Characteristics
10HSND steel combines high strength, excellent weldability, and resistance to atmospheric corrosion. It maintains its properties during long-term outdoor exposure and is suitable for demanding structural applications.

Chemical Composition
The composition includes alloying elements that enhance performance:
- Carbon (C): up to 0.12%
- Silicon (Si): up to 0.8%
- Manganese (Mn): 1.0–1.6%
- Chromium (Cr), Nickel (Ni), Copper (Cu): in small amounts
- Sulfur (S) and Phosphorus (P): minimal content
Copper, nickel, and chromium improve corrosion resistance.
Mechanical Properties
10HSND steel typically demonstrates:
- yield strength: approximately 420–460 MPa
- high impact toughness
- resistance to deformation
- reliable performance at low temperatures
Applications
10HSND sheet steel is widely used for:
- bridge structures
- building steel structures
- transport infrastructure
- supports and structural frameworks
It is commonly applied in construction, mechanical engineering, and industrial sectors.

Supply Formats and Standards
The steel is supplied in sheet form:
- hot-rolled sheets
- various thicknesses and sizes available
The material complies with:
- GOST 19281-2014
- EN 10113 (S460ML)
- GB/T 1591 (Q460Q)
